I wouldn't mind see us going after Bouwmeester and Havlat. We need a scorer to help Staal out and we need a leader on defense. Either a young guy like Bouwmeester or a vet who can mentor and groom Pitkanen into the leader of our defense.

Bayda, is more than likely gone unless he signs for the minimum but I would much rather see Conboy, Dwyer or some other young guy take his spot on the 4th line. We have a lot of depth in Albany at center. Helminen, Boychuk or Sutter could all come up to move Jussi back to wing or if Brindy doesn't come back.

Cole, LaRose, Ruutu and Jokinen have to be re-signed.
